D Vinod Kumar vs The Principal District And Sessions Judge And Others

Madras High Court|01 August, 2017
|

JUDGMENT / ORDER

In the High Court of Judicature at Madras Dated : 01.8.2017 Coram :
The Honourable Mr.Justice NOOTY.RAMAMOHANA RAO and The Honourable Mr.Justice M.DHANDAPANI Writ Petition No.16982 of 2009 D.Vinod Kumar ...Petitioner Vs
1. The Principal District and Sessions Judge, Erode District.
2. The Chief Judicial Magistrate, Erode & District.
3. K.N.Mathiyazhagan
4. K.Chellammal ...Respondents PETITION under Article 226 of The Constitution of India praying for the issuance of a Writ of Certiorarified Mandamus to call for the records relating to the consolidated seniority list dated 30.12.2008 passed by the 1st respondent and the consequential order dated 3.3.2009 of the 2nd respondent vide his office proc.A.No.129/2008/C.No.735/09 dated 03.3.2009, quash the same and consequently direct the 1st respondent to promote the petitioner by refixing the seniority of the petitioner over and above the immediate junior to the petitioner in accordance with the law.
(2) NOOTY.RAMAMOHANA RAO,J AND M.DHANDAPANI,J RS For Petitioner : Mr.T.C.Vasudevan For Respondents 1 & 2 : Mr.V.Vijayasankar For Respondents 3 & 4 : No appearance ORDER (Order of the Court was made by NOOTY.RAMAMOHANA RAO,J) The learned counsel for the petitioner submits that the writ petitioner does not prefer to pursue this writ petition any further and has made an endorsement on the reverse of the docket seeking permission to withdraw the writ petition.
2. Accordingly, the writ petition is dismissed as withdrawn. No costs.
